Summary:

The North Rock Creek school district in Oklahoma serves students from elementary through high school, with one high school, one elementary school, and two middle schools. The district's schools show a mix of academic performance, with the high school consistently ranking among the top in the state, while the elementary and middle schools have more varied results.

North Rock Creek High School stands out as a standout institution, with a 5-star rating from SchoolDigger and strong academic performance, including 66% of 11th-grade students proficient or better in English Language Arts and 35% in Mathematics, significantly outperforming the state averages. The school also boasts a high graduation rate of 82.2%. In contrast, the elementary and middle schools in the district show more mixed results, with some grades and subjects performing above the state average, while others lag behind.

Across the district, a significant proportion of students are eligible for free or reduced-price lunch, ranging from 33.2% at the high school to over 55% at the elementary and middle schools. This suggests that many families in the North Rock Creek area face economic challenges, which may contribute to the performance differences observed between the high school and the lower-grade schools. The district's schools also have relatively low student-teacher ratios, ranging from 13.1 to 16.8 students per teacher, indicating a focus on providing personalized attention to students.
